Claud Adams, 85, of 3325 Curtis Clark Drive died in a local hospital yesterday. He had been a resident here for the past 36 years. He was a retired farmer and a member of Gardendale Baptist Church.
Survivors include his wife, Mrs. Josie Adams; four daughters, Mrs. L. E. Martin, Mrs. Ed Meuller, Mrs. W. E. Wright, and Miss Lillian Adams, all of Corpus Christi; a son, M. G. Adams of Corpus Christi; ten grandchildren, and five great grandchildren.
Funeral services will be today at Gardendale Baptist Church with the Rev. H. D. Christian, pastor and the Rev. C. N. Jones of Flour Bluff Baptist Church officiating. Burial will be in Aberdeen Cemetery under direction of Cage-Mills Funeral Home.
Corpus Christi Times dated January 22, 1956
Note: Aberdeen Cemetery is now maintained and considered a section of Seaside Memorial Park.
